Switzerland: Organic consumption has doubled in ten years
Europe Switzerland
20.09.2018 Leo FrühschützIn 2017, organic products worth 2.7 bn Swiss francs were sold in Switzerland. According to the Federal Office for Agriculture, organic food sales now account for 9% of total food sales.

Switzerland: record year for organics
Europe Switzerland
14.06.2017 EditorIn 2016 the 7.8 % growth of the Swiss organic market was three percentage points higher than growth in 2015. For 2017, a record number of conversions to organic are reported by the Swiss organic association Bio Suisse.
Switzerland: Coop and its Karma veggie brand
Europe Switzerland
01.06.2017 EditorThe Swiss company Coop has launched the Karma range for vegetarians and flexitarians. Of the roughly 120 products, over 90 are also suitable for vegans and 20 are certified organic by Bio Suisse.

Switzerland: organically produced foods on the rise
Europe Switzerland
27.02.2017 EditorWith a per capita expenditure of about 260 euros, Switzerland is the worldwide leader. With sales of 2.1 billion euros, the organic market volume also grew by 5% in 2015.

FiBL Switzerland: 20 years of organic research
Europe Switzerland
13.01.2017 EditorTwenty years ago, sixty scientists and consultants belonging to the Research Institute of Organic Farming (FiBL) moved into the former School of Agriculture in Frick. Today FiBL and the control company bio.inspecta AG employ 300 people and there is to be further expansion of the facilities in Frick.
